黑狐家游戏

服务器负载均衡方案,服务器负载均衡搭建,基于云计算的分布式服务器负载均衡方案设计与实践

欧气 0 0
本文介绍了服务器负载均衡方案及其搭建方法,重点阐述了基于云计算的分布式服务器负载均衡方案的设计与实践。通过合理分配请求,优化服务器资源利用,实现高效、稳定的系统运行。

本文目录导读:

  1. 负载均衡技术概述
  2. 分布式服务器负载均衡方案设计
  3. 方案优势

随着互联网技术的飞速发展,企业对服务器性能和稳定性的要求越来越高,负载均衡作为服务器性能优化的重要手段,能够在多台服务器之间分配请求,提高系统整体性能,本文针对云计算环境下分布式服务器负载均衡方案进行设计,以期为我国云计算技术的发展提供参考。

负载均衡技术概述

1、负载均衡定义

负载均衡(Load Balancing)是一种将请求分发到多台服务器上的技术,以实现系统资源的合理利用,提高系统性能和稳定性,负载均衡技术包括以下几种类型:

(1)基于硬件的负载均衡:采用专门的负载均衡设备,如F5、Citrix等,具有高性能、高可靠性的特点。

服务器负载均衡方案,服务器负载均衡搭建,基于云计算的分布式服务器负载均衡方案设计与实践

图片来源于网络,如有侵权联系删除

(2)基于软件的负载均衡:利用操作系统或第三方软件实现负载均衡,如Nginx、HAProxy等。

(3)基于云平台的负载均衡:利用云计算平台提供的负载均衡服务,如阿里云SLB、腾讯云CLB等。

2、负载均衡策略

(1)轮询(Round Robin):按照请求顺序依次分配给服务器。

(2)最少连接(Least Connections):将请求分配给当前连接数最少的服务器。

(3)IP哈希(IP Hash):根据客户端IP地址进行哈希计算,将请求分配给对应的服务器。

(4)源地址哈希(Source IP Hash):根据客户端源IP地址进行哈希计算,将请求分配给对应的服务器。

分布式服务器负载均衡方案设计

1、方案概述

本方案基于云计算环境,采用软件负载均衡技术,实现分布式服务器负载均衡,方案包括以下模块:

服务器负载均衡方案,服务器负载均衡搭建,基于云计算的分布式服务器负载均衡方案设计与实践

图片来源于网络,如有侵权联系删除

(1)负载均衡器:负责接收客户端请求,根据负载均衡策略将请求分配给服务器。

(2)服务器集群:由多台服务器组成,负责处理客户端请求。

(3)监控模块:实时监控服务器性能,包括CPU、内存、磁盘等。

2、技术选型

(1)负载均衡器:采用Nginx作为负载均衡器,具有高性能、易扩展的特点。

(2)服务器集群:采用虚拟化技术,如Docker、Kubernetes等,实现服务器集群的自动化部署和管理。

(3)监控模块:采用Prometheus、Grafana等开源监控工具,实现实时监控。

3、方案实施

(1)搭建负载均衡器:在负载均衡器上安装Nginx,配置负载均衡策略。

服务器负载均衡方案,服务器负载均衡搭建,基于云计算的分布式服务器负载均衡方案设计与实践

图片来源于网络,如有侵权联系删除

(2)搭建服务器集群:在多台服务器上安装虚拟化技术,创建虚拟机,部署应用。

(3)配置监控模块:在服务器集群上安装Prometheus、Grafana等监控工具,实现实时监控。

方案优势

1、高性能:采用高性能负载均衡器和服务器集群,提高系统整体性能。

2、高可靠性:通过冗余部署,提高系统稳定性。

3、易扩展:基于虚拟化技术,实现服务器集群的动态扩展。

4、易管理:采用开源监控工具,实现实时监控,方便系统运维。

本文针对云计算环境下分布式服务器负载均衡方案进行设计,采用Nginx作为负载均衡器,虚拟化技术实现服务器集群,开源监控工具实现实时监控,该方案具有高性能、高可靠性、易扩展、易管理等特点,为我国云计算技术的发展提供有益借鉴。

标签: #云计算负载均衡 #分布式负载均衡

黑狐家游戏
  • 评论列表

留言评论